how would a yellow tang go in a 4ft long, 2ft wide, 2ft high tank ? This will hold 120 gallons which I know is enough, its the length of the tank that I am not sure of as from what I have read tangs prefer long tanks.

It will be fine. My tank is the same dimensions as yours. You also have to take into account the amount of swimming space that your overflow(s), equipment and rock take up.

It will be significantly less than 120g when the above is subtracted

what fish would you guys put in 100 G tank with yellow tang ?

was thinking 2 clowns
a reef safe wrasse (please suggest one )
and either a dwarf angel or a royal grammar

ILuvMyGoldBarb
03-14-2009, 01:14 PM
All of the fish you mentioned would be good. For a nice reef safe wrasse, I'd highly recommend the Solar Wrasse if you can get it, they are beautiful fish, although you may want to consider a 6' tank for one. Any of the "Fairy" wrasses are going to be nice reef safe fish, however they are extremely active fish and suited for 6' tanks. There are a number of really nice Flasher Wrasses as well that are reef safe and would do fine in a 4' tank.
